Book Review – Dermatitis Eczema: Gluten Wheat–Solving the Eczema Puzzle by Dr. Rodney Ford

January 22, 2016 Katrina
Dr. Rodney Ford

"Eighty percent of chronic eczema is triggered by food allergy/intolerances.  In older children and in adults, the culprit food is most often gluten/wheat."  Dr. Rodney Ford is a pediatrician, gastroenterologist, allergist, and worldwide expert on adverse food reactions who has been studying and helping patients for over 35 years.  Dr. Ford's new book, Dermatitis Eczema: Gluten Wheat–Solving the Eczema Puzzle, is filled with evidence-based research, making it the source for understanding and curing dermatitis/eczema.  It is the only one of its kind.

In this book, Dr. Ford is authentic and direct as he dovetails clear scientific explanations with personal stories from his patients.  He uses data with graphs, charts, and patient's pictures and narratives to educate the reader.

Is Gluten Sensitivity Genetic?

December 29, 2015 Katrina

Gluten sensitivity runs in my family.  (I'm not using the new official term: "non-celiac gluten sensitivity or NCGS" because we weren't officially tested for celiac disease and won't ever know).  I believe there is a genetic component to gluten sensitivity that has yet to be confirmed.  There are many researchers and doctors who are focused on the world of gluten like Dr. Alessio Fasano, author of Gluten Freedom; and Dr. Rodney Ford, author of numerous books and most recently Dermatitis Eczema: Gluten-Wheat - Solving the Eczema Puzzle.  This is new territory and the science behind gluten sensitivity is advancing.  Here's how gluten sensitivity plays out in my family...
